Explain Noise
Noise is unwanted signals which degrade the desired signal content and therefore the performance of the system. Noise might be produced either externally or internally to the system. External noise contains atmospheric interference, man-made interference, lightning, etc. Internal noises are produced by the components and devices used in the system.
